Responsibilities:
- Rotate through outpatient, SNF, and inpatient pharmacy services to provide comprehensive medication management
- Review, interpret, and dispense medications in compliance with professional standards and regulations
- Counsel patients and provide drug information to healthcare team members
- Perform monthly medication regimen reviews and support quality improvement initiatives in SNF
- Monitor therapies through clinical interventions and therapeutic drug monitoring, including renal dosing adjustments
- Verify and prepare medication orders, supervise pharmacy technicians and clerks, and manage workflow
- Maintain compliance with California Board of Pharmacy, DEA, and FDA regulations
- Attend code blue emergencies while on duty
- Document clinical interventions and monitoring accurately and completely
